Transaction 66ed3e4ae39b3699df7c1a93d65c99a2fdfb62bbc5e4d68ff1fe471672bfc6f4
1 Input
1 Output
-
66ed3e4ae39b3699df7c1a93d65c99a2fdfb62bbc5e4d68ff1fe471672bfc6f4:0
- value
- 881
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 63db36cab752708b2e538864d348d0f0c0a483d9 OP_EQUAL
- address
- 3Ao1RnwNLfvXvcXMdb1qU7rRgSK5aq32Dk